Transaction 17dc3415657456534c53e7438dcae0bc8e5f792a0a809fc8dcfae82b5ff802e0

22 Input
2 Outputs
  • 17dc3415657456534c53e7438dcae0bc8e5f792a0a809fc8dcfae82b5ff802e0:0
  • value  268625
    address  bc1qzge8tp8xw7jqwuattwllpl530cpfq08nhyw42rf6mp43zsegdgrstnm6mq
  • 17dc3415657456534c53e7438dcae0bc8e5f792a0a809fc8dcfae82b5ff802e0:1
  • value  7738500
    address  3D2fvUPagEtE889rjp1cL86rEhyCSZ27ic